Tribunal's reasoningThis was a record of a preliminary hearing heard by telephone at Watford on 23 November 2022 before Employment Judge Daniels sitting alone. The claimant, Mr M Chowdhury, appeared in person and the respondent, James Andrew Residential Ltd, was represented by Ms Richards, solicitor.
The tribunal dismissed the claimant’s claims for unlawful deductions from wages, holiday pay, and unpaid notice pay. It held that those claims were not well founded.
Summary reasons were given orally at the hearing. The written record does not set out any further factual findings, legal analysis, or monetary award.
